#VU48903 Improper Validation of Array Index in Foxit PDF Reader for Windows and Foxit PDF Editor (formerly Foxit PhantomPDF) - CVE-2020-28203

Description
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to perform a denial of service attack.
The vulnerability exists due to array overflow as the illegal value in the /Size entry causes an
error in initializing the array size for storing the compression object
streams, and an object number which is larger than the initialization
value is used as the array index while parsing the cross-reference
streams. A remote attacker can create a specially crafted PDF file, trick the victim into opening it and crash the application.
